Plasma high-density lipoproteins
1978
Tall, Alan R. | Small, Donald M.
The measurement and normal levels of high-density lipoproteins (HDL), their chemical composition, the properties of the molecules making up HDL, and the structure of different HDL particles are discussed. A possible molecular mechanism is presented by which HDL precursors can be produced from the surface of chylomicrons or very-low-density lipoproteins (VLDL) during their catabolism in peripheral tissue. Potential clinical implications of enhanced or defective chylomicron and VLDL catabolism are specified. Diagrams and a table listing normal HDL cholesterol values are included.
